1999 Supreme(Gau) 118

D.N.CHOWDHURY
Md. Abu Bakkar Ali – Appellant
Versus
State of Assam – Respondent


Advocates Appeared:
H.K.Sharma, D.Goswami, B.D.Das, A.Roy, A.J.Alia

In this writ application under Article 226 of the Constitution of India, the extent and the content of the power of and the procedures to be adhered to by under the Assam Fotest Regulation, 1891 is the subject matter at issue, which arises in the following circumstances.

2. The petitioner is a registered owner of a truck bearing registration No. NLA 3709 which operates as a public carrier. The Range Officer, Protection Range, Diphu, found the vehicle inside the Dhansiri Reserve Forest on 2.2.98 at 11 AM while some persons were loading the truck with Bogi Poma and Badam, collected and stacked inside the Reserve Forest. The vehicle was accordingly seized in presence of witnesses. The petitioner stated that at the relevant time, when the incident took place, he was at Silchar and as such, he was totally unaware about it. On his return from Silchar when he was informed about the matter, he approached the respondent No.3, the Divisional ForeslOfficer,; Karbi Anglong, West Division, Diphu, for release of the vehicle.
